WebCall to learn more, Monday - Friday 8:00 AM - 4 PM (207)664-2424. The Heating and Warmth (THAW) fund provides emergency heating assistance to people in Hancock and Washington counties. THAW funds step in when all other aid has been exhausted; approval is not tied to income or assets.

Web23 de sept. de 2024 · With colder temperatures on the way, high fuel costs are pushing more Mainers to apply for heating assistance. Community action agencies have taken in a little more than 18,000 applications for the Home Energy Assistance Program (HEAP) since mid-July, according to MaineHousing. That's almost triple the number of applications — …
